Dragons v Bulldogs @ Win Stadium
DRAGONS IN: Chase Stanley OUT: *1 to be omitted.
BULLDOGS IN: McDougall & Eastwood OUT: Lafai *1 to be omitted.
· StG Illawarra have only lost twice in a season to the Dogs on two occasions in 2002 & 2006.
· Ben Barba is looking to pick up his 50th NRL try in just his 67th game.
· The Bulldogs havent enjoyed the journey south the the Gong with their last win there back in 2007.
· The Dragons were 6 in a row against the Bulldogs before their loss earlier in the year.
· Brett Morris is 19 tries from 21 games at WIN Stadium Loves the joint!
· The Saints are averaging their fewest points per game in club history, only twice this year have they topped the 20 points
Cowboys v Broncos @ Dairy Farmers Stadium
COWBOYS IN: Morgan , Thorby, Paterson, Faifai loa OUT: Segeyaro * 3 to be omitted.
BRONCOS IN: Hannant, Gillett OUT: Parker, Slyney & Wallace
· The Broncos have covered the line 8 of 10 times this year when they have had to concede a points start at the line.
· This an alarming stat, The Cowboys have beaten the Broncos only twice at home in their history and not one since way back in 2006.
· Brisbane have won 8 of the last 10 between the pair at any venue (Should have been 9 if not for Matt Bowen Brilliance back in round 2 on the bell).
· The Cowboys have only defeated 1 top 8 side this year, ironically it was the Broncos.
· The Broncos possess a greater Dairy Farmers Record than anyone with an 83% win Strike rate.
· The Broncos are keeping the scoreboard attendant busy 90 points in the last 2 games.

Tigers v Roosters @ Leichhardt Oval
TIGERS IN: Farah & Moltzen OUT: Sironen & Humble
ROOSTERS IN: Pearce, Mitchell & Justin Carney OUT: Arona * 2 to be ommitted
· The Tigers are on the hunt for their 8th straight victory.
· Robbie Farah is on the hunt for his 50th Career try in his 179th match. A win for Farah would give him 100 career club wins, Chris Heighington would enjoy this feat too.
· The Tigers have only covered the points start at the line twice of their 10 attempts.
· The Chooks love Leichhardt and have won their in 6 of their last 7 visits.
· Joel Reddy should he get a run will play game 100.
· Squeeky clean Tigers . The first 5 rounds they conceded a whopping 38 (7.6pg)penalties. The last 8 rounds just 31 (3.8pg). They have halved their penalty problem.
· Beau Ryan has scored 5 tries in his last 4 Leichhardt oval games.
Sea Eagles v Storm
SEA EAGLES IN: King OUT: *1 to be omitted.
STORM IN: Slater, Smith & Cronk OUT: Blair, Kelly & Manu
· The Storm has won their last 4 post origin matches.
· The Storm has conceded just 28 Tries this year and just over 11 points per game.
· Manly are 7 from 10 v Storm at Brookie.
· Miserly Monday nights The Sea Eagles in 2 of their last 3 Monday night games at Brookie have held their opposition to zip. This doesnt read well for the Storm as they have scored just 10 points in this time.
· Manly have won 14 of their last 15 at Brookie and havent lost a game there since 2008 whenever the name B.Stewart has been present on the team list.
